Elton John and Leon Russell performing If It Wasn't For Bad at the Beacon Theatre in NYC on Good Morning America - Oct. 20, 2010.
If It Wasn't For Bad is a track from the album The Union which was released on Oct. 19, 2010.
The Union a intrat direct # 3 in top Billboard albume. iar "If It Wasn't for Bad" was nominated for the 53rd Annual Grammy Awards for Best Pop Collaboration With Vocals. albumul a aparut pe 19 Octombie 2010 in SUA si pe 25 Octombrie 2010 in UK. The band's biggest seller, this is the one that made even string-haired Molly Hatchet fans clutch the Kinks to their grease-splattered chests. The title track and "(Wish I Could Fly Like) Superman" can still be heard blaring out of car radios the world over, but Davies' provided "A Little Bit of Emotion" for long time fans.
